If you use a lot of rice try this. Next time you are in the supermarket ask the deli or bakery department for one of their food grade plastic buckets. This is a bucket with a tight fitting lid that they get coleslaw, potato salad, cake mix and icing in. Then buy a 20 pound or 8 kilo bag of rice for around $12 bucks. Keep the rice in the bucket, take some out as you need it and keep it in the cupboard in a juice pitcher for easy pouring or just a mason jar. This is the most economical way to buy and store rice. One big bag will feed one person 2 meals a day for a year. Or last a family of 4 for 3 months.

Black Beans and Rice (white or brown) are an excellent nutritional combination. BUT...SKIP the sugar. There's already enough calories/carbs in the rice.
Best way, IMHO: Cook some chopped onions in tablespoon of olive oil for a few minutes, add 1 or 2 cloves of chopped garlic and cook for 30 seconds, then add the pre-cooked black beans (or drained/rinsed can of black beans). Add about 1/4 cup of water (or stock, or bean water). Cook for 15-20 min (or longer if you prefer softer beans). Salt/pepper to taste, and serve with rice and cooked green veggies (broccoli, or Kale, or spinach, etc.).

You need to drain off the water. Completely. This is done to get rid of the toxic contents, that aren't humanly digest-able.
Read up bout 'lectins'.
I'm pretty sure I did, or at least I meant to, except when i reserve some of the bean water which is a pretty standard practice for bean recipes. Thanks for watching.
+BinaryMcAwesome This is old, but the soaking water or pre-boiling quick soak method takes care of that. You drain that water and rinse the beans before the actual cook. The reserved cooking liquid is ok
You need to take your own advice. Soaking does not destroy lectins, the lectins are only destroyed (reduced) when the beans are througly cooked. What soaking does do, however, is reduce the phytic acid content of the beans.
